[The feature associated with this page, Microsoft TV Technologies, is a legacy feature. Microsoft strongly recommends that new code does not use this feature.]
The get_Length method retrieves the length of the playback source.
Syntax
HRESULT get_Length(
[out] long *lLength
);
Parameters
[out] lLength
Pointer to a variable that receives the length. The units for the returned value are determined by the current position mode.
| Position Mode | Returned Value |
|---|---|
| FrameMode | Frame number |
| TenthsSecondsMode | Hundredths of seconds |
To set the position mode, call IMSVidPlayback::put_PositionMode.

Remarks
Call the IMSVidCtl::Build or IMSVidCtl::View method before calling this method.
